Overview
Mechlin Technologies is an IT services & Consulting company, with its core competencies in Staff augmentation, Corporate trainings, Business consulting & Software development. We believe to continuously improve our services by aligning us to the global standards for quality, delivery time and development costs.
We are seeking a .NET MVC developer responsible for building .NET applications using MVC. Your primary responsibility will be to design and develop these layers of our applications, and to coordinate with the rest of the team working on different layers of the infrastructure. A commitment to collaborative problem solving, sophisticated design, and quality product is essential.
Skills
Strong knowledge of .NET web framework
Proficient in C#, with a good knowledge of their ecosystems
Proficient in MVC
Strong understanding of object-oriented programming
Skill for writing reusable libraries
Familiar with various design and architectural patterns
Familiarity with Microsoft SQL Server
Experience with popular web application frameworks
Knack for writing clean, readable, and easily maintainable code
Understanding of fundamental design principles for building a scalable application
Experience creating database schemas that represent and support business processes
Basic understanding of Common Language Runtime (CLR), its limitations, weaknesses, and workarounds
Proficient understanding of code versioning tools (such as Git, SVN, and Mercurial)
Skills / Roles I hire for
MVCASP.NETC#OOPSStrong knowledge of ASP.NetC# along with Xamarin -Experience developing Cross Platform application (Android/iOS/Windows) in Xamarin -Good exposure to UI development using Xamarin - Good knowledge of JQuery -Good exposure to WebServicesWCFWebExpert level PHPMySQLJavaScript (jQuery) Expert level Object Oriented Designand MVC implementation. Ntermediate-level DB design (data normalizationforeign key constraintsindexes). Experience with both front end and back end development.